A deer which is “gut-shot” (location is self-explanatory) will arch its back and run, leaving little or no blood trail. This shot produces a bright red frothy blood trail with pink or white flecks of lung tissue in it. Blood from a walking deer will be right in its tracks in the trail with little splatter and uniformly sized drops.
